1.15 Haydock

Trainer John Butler wouldn’t be renowned for sending out a debut winner but Yokohama was a rare commodity when doing just that for the yard in a Newcastle maiden last September. He was strong enough in the betting too and this is a promising young horse, whose poor run at Newmarket on handicap debut can be forgiven on ground probably quicker than ideal. He’s worth anther chance and has very low miles on the clock.


1.50 Haydock

Andrew Balding’s Flora Of Bermuda has plenty to find with some of these, but she looks overpriced on her return nonetheless. Sent off favourite for a Group 3 at Newmarket when last seen in October when finishing fourth, if she could reproduce her effort on her penultimate start when second to Big Evs, she would be a big player in this. Big Evs went on to win at the highest level at the Breeders’ Cup and won on his return to action last week too.


2.25 Haydock

He is a longshot but Alaskan Gold has the ability to hit the frame at a big price for trainer Karl Burke. He wasn’t seen to best effect in two starts this year on quicker ground but the return to a softer surface will suit this lad, who was second to Ballymount Boy in Listed company at Doncaster last year.
